'Killed with a single stab wound' - Caleb White trial
by
Keith Hunt
A teenager was wound up with jealousy
and anger when he overreacted and knifed a man to death, a court
heard.
Caleb White stabbed Tom Crittenden
(pictured left) once in the chest with a large knife he took
from a block in the kitchen of his Maidstone home, it was
alleged.
The blade penetrated 10cm, piercing
21-year-old Mr Crittenden’s lung and heart, and he died soon
afterwards.
Mr Saxby said White, then 19, and the
victim did not know each other but had friends in common.
The main link was Julie Matthews, who
was best friends with White’s girlfriend Danielle Brown.
Miss Matthews had been in a
relationship with Mr Crittenden’s best friend Billy Swift, but by
early September last year she considered the relationship to be
over.
On the evening of September 24, White
was uneasy about his "girl" Miss Brown, the mother of his child,
being out in the town with Miss Matthews.
"Specifically, we say that by then the
defendant had wound himself up - with feelings of jealousy and
anger - so that he totally overreacted to the events which
unfolded," said Mr Saxby.
Mr Crittenden called Mr Swift and told
him Shane Price was taking Miss Matthews and Miss Brown back to
White’s flat at Dublin House in Cornwall Close, Shepway.
Mr Swift asked his father Anthony to
take him there in his works van. Mr Crittenden joined them. Mr
Swift later admitted he was going there to give Mr Price a
"slap".
When they arrived, White and Mr Price
were outside and Miss Matthews and Miss Brown were in the
doorway.
White ran back into the flats chased
by Mr Crittenden. Miss Matthews told Mr Crittenden to stop and he
did so.
White, who is 5ft 11in tall, went to
his kitchen and grabbed the knife. He saw 6ft 3in tall Mr
Crittenden walking towards him.
"He ran up to him and stabbed him in
the chest," said the prosecutor. "He gave Tom Crittenden no
warning. Tom Crittenden was posing no real threat to him or to
anyone for that matter."
Mr Crittenden and Mr Swift went back
to the van. The father drove them to his home, where Mr Crittenden
collapsed and died.
White, now 20, denies murder. The
trial continues.
